New American Standard (©1995) May the arrogant be ashamed, for they subvert me with a lie; But I shall meditate on Your precepts.King James Bible Let the proud be ashamed; for they dealt perversely with me without a cause: but I will meditate in thy precepts. American King James Version Let the proud be ashamed; for they dealt perversely with me without a cause: but I will meditate in your precepts. American Standard Version Let the proud be put to shame; For they have overthrown me wrongfully: But I will meditate on thy precepts. Darby Bible Translation Let the proud be ashamed; for they have acted perversely towards me with falsehood: as for me, I meditate in thy precepts. English Revised Version Let the proud be ashamed; for they have overthrown me wrongfully: but I will meditate in thy precepts. Webster's Bible Translation Let the proud be ashamed; for they dealt perversely with me without a cause: but I will meditate in thy precepts. World English Bible Let the proud be disappointed, for they have overthrown me wrongfully. I will meditate on your precepts. Young's Literal Translation Ashamed are the proud, For with falsehood they dealt perversely with me. I meditate in Thy precepts.
